Despite the semi-failure of 28 years later, Who has just made $ 150 million in global revenue this summer, the saga continues.
Sony Pictures has just unveiled the first trailer of the suite, which will be called 28 years later: the temple of the dead. A new part that has already been filmed and produced by Nia dacostain place of Danny Boyle (who remains producer).
This sequel takes up the events just after the final scene of 28 years later, or after Spike (interpreted by Alfie Williams) crossed the road to a funny crew, a band of acrobatic killers led by Sir Jimmy Crystal (Jack O’Connell), which managed to survive in this post-apocalyptic England.
Ralph Fiennes will also return. After his impressive passage in the saga in 28 years later, we will discover more about his character, Dr. Kelson, or the man who whispered in the ear of the zombies.
According to the official synopsis, “Dr. Kelson establishes a surprising relationship with potentially devastating consequences, while the meeting between Spike and Jimmy Crystal turns into a nightmare from which the young man cannot escape. Infected are no longer the greatest threat to survival: the inhumanity of survivors is perhaps more strange and more terrifying …”
The cast will also include Cillian Murphywhich will briefly resume his role as Jim, alongside Emma Laird, Maura Bird, Erin Kellyman et Chi Lewis-Parry.
If the appearance of Cillian Murphy will be short in this second part, the executive director and producer Danny Boyle confirmed to Variety that the actor must have a major role in the third film in the trilogy.
Except that Sony has not yet given the green light for this third film. The results of 28 years later Having disappointed, the dead temple will have to be at least as well. If its box office is even lower, nothing guaranteed that the final component will be produced one day.
28 years later: the temple of the deadalways written by the screenwriter Alex Garlandwill come out in the cinema the January 14, 2026 in France.
